IACBE Accreditation

Kardan University has been awarded with the first time accreditation through International Accreditation Council for Business Education (IACBE) for business and management.

In 2010, Kardan University filed an application for the membership with IACBE which was accepted and initially became the educational member. Afterwards, Kardan University became a candidate for accreditation in 2013. Finally, the Board of Commission of the IACBE granted an accreditation to Kardan University in December 2014.

In a press release, the IACBE stated, “The Department of Business Administration at Kardan University has undertaken a rigorous self-evaluation; has undergone a comprehensive, independent peer review; and has demonstrated compliance with the accreditation principle of IACBE. In addition, the Department of Business Administration has displayed a commitment to continuous improvement, excellence in business education and advancing academic quality in business and management programs.”

About MBA Accreditation

Department of Master of Business Administration applied and submitted its application on 10th, May, 2016 for the accreditation of new program (MBA) to IACBE. Afterwards, MBA department conducted a comprehensive Self-Study and submitted the Self-Study Manual to the Board of Commission of the IACBE for the review.

About IACBE

The International Accreditation Council for Business Education (IACBE) was established in 1997 and is nationally recognized by Council for Higher Education Accreditation (CHEA). The IACBE is the leader in mission-driven and outcome-based pragmatic accreditation in business and management education for colleges, universities and higher education institutions in the world. IACBE promotes and recognizes excellence in higher education of business institutions in the world both at undergraduate and graduate levels through specialized accreditation of business programs. Currently, the IACBE has hundreds of member institutions and campuses around the world and has accredited over 1,100 business related programs in the United States, Europe, Asia, the Middle East Central America and South America.

About Kardan University

Kardan University is the leading, IACBE accredited private university in Afghanistan founded in 2002. The University offers courses at the diploma, bachelor and master levels to over 6,000 students, 25 per cent of whom are women. The University is a founding member and former Chair of the Association of Private Universities in Afghanistan. Some 16,000 individuals have already graduated from Kardan University’s specialized programs since its inception.
